Avocado and Cantaloupe Salad with Creamy French Dressing |
|
 |
Prep Time: 30 Minutes Cook Time: 0 Minutes |
Ready In: 30 Minutes Servings: 4 |
|
This is a yummy and easy salad. I used to love grapefruit and avocado salad, but can't eat grapefruit anymore and cantaloupe is a lovely substitute! Ingredients:
2 tablespoons white sugar |
2 teaspoons paprika |
1/4 teaspoon salt |
1/4 teaspoon dry mustard powder |
3 tablespoons apple cider vinegar |
1 clove garlic, minced |
1 teaspoon worcestershire sauce |
1 pinch cayenne pepper |
3/4 cup vegetable oil |
6 cups baby arugula leaves |
1/4 cantaloupe - peeled, seeded, and cubed |
1 avocado - peeled, pitted, and cubed |
1/2 cup toasted slivered almonds |
Directions:
1. Whisk the sugar, paprika, salt, mustard, vinegar, garlic, Worcestershire sauce, and cayenne pepper together in a mixing bowl. Slowly drizzle in the vegetable oil while whisking rapidly until the salad dressing is thick and creamy. 2. Place the arugula leaves into a salad bowl, and sprinkle with the cantaloupe and avocado pieces. Drizzle with the salad dressing, then sprinkle with toasted almonds to serve. |
